PRESENTERS:
Chairman - Tom Nyman
Nyman is Founder and Partner at Pod Investment. He holds a Bachelor degree in Business Administration from Stockholm University and brings more than twenty years of operational experience from high growth companies. Nyman has held a number of important positions such as the COO in Jobline, CFO in the Kinnevik group, CEO in Airtime, and controller at MTG. He has been a member of boards at several companies within the ICT sector, in media and business service.
Chief Executive Offi cer – Lonnie Schilling
Schilling brings 20 years of experience of equity investment, strategic business development, architecture, sales and marketing within the international communications market. He was most recently Director, Mobile Service Provider Sales & Business Development at Cisco and he has also held leading management positions in other global companies such as Motorola, ITT, Worldview Technology Partners, Bolt Beranek and Newman (BBN). Schilling holds a B.S. in Computer Science from the University of Maryland. He completed graduate and postgraduate studies at the Swiss Federal Institutes of Technology, the International Institute for Management Development, INSEAD and the Marshall School of Business at USC.
